Setting Goals and Creating Systems
A huge part of manifesting your own future will depend on your active and consistent participation in setting goals and creating effective systems for yourself. You can’t get anywhere if you don’t know where you are going or how to get there. You can start this process by:
- Identifying your core values and priorities
- Setting specific and achievable goals
- Creating effective systems that act as a roadmap to achieving those goals
- Giving yourself time and grace to grow and evolve
Write it all down and make an actual plan for your future. You can do this in a journal, using graphic elements, or in an outline. This intentional planning will get your mind focused on your future, which is really the first step to success.

Self-Reflection and Introspection
Self-reflection and introspection is all about looking inward and examining your thoughts, feelings, and behaviors. This practice allows you to gain a deeper understanding of yourself, what motivates you, and how you interact with the world around you. This awareness will make it easier to create the future you really want.

The power of self-reflection and introspection lies in the ability of those practices to support and enhance your personal growth journey. By taking the time to reflect on your experiences and emotions, you can identify patterns and behaviors that may be holding you back. When you have that knowledge, you can make conscious efforts to change and improve yourself along the way. Self-reflection and introspection can also help you identify strengths and weaknesses, set realistic goals, and make better decisions, ultimately leading you to a better future.
When you spend some time asking yourself deep and meaningful questions you increase your self-awareness and discover new perspectives. It can also lead to a greater sense of well-being, inner peace and happiness, and can help you form more meaningful relationships with the people around you. In other words - it's powerful!
Seeking Guidance and Accountability
Your support system is the network of people in your life who provide emotional, practical, and informational support to you based on their knowledge and experiences.

Having a support system can provide a foundation for your mental and emotional well-being. Like any long-term goal setting and planning, you will run into challenges. Your support system will be very integral in your success, and you should plan to leverage the guidance of friends, family, mentors, counselors, and therapists. These important people can help you cope with the stress of change, offer various perspectives, and listen to your concerns.
